Amazon Brings Try Before You Buy Fashion Service to the UK

The site offers everything, from beauty products to household items, tech and more. The retailer also offers department store brands like John Lewis.

The retailer is making a push into fashion with Prime Wardrobe, which lets customers try on clothes at home and only pay for what they keep. The Amazon app also offers stylized fashion shoots and style edits.

Amazon Style

Amazon is America's biggest online retailer for years. Its online store offers everything from electronics and household goods to clothing and shoes. Amazon Style, its first clothing store is a move into physical retail. The store's goal is to be an all-in-one shop for all your fashion requirements. The company claims that it will provide the same low prices and fast shipping as its online site, but it also offers an in-person shopping experience. Amazon's new store has many innovative features, but some the concepts have been in use in the market for a very long time.

It will, for instance, use technology to give customers a more personalized shopping experience. The store will let customers scan items using their smartphones to get information about sizes and colors. The company will also have an app that will monitor the feedback and ratings of customers. This will allow it provide recommendations that are personalized. It will also make use of machine learning algorithms to recommend more products in real-time.

The unique thing about this is that you can shop in the changing room. Once a buyer has decided on an item they will be able to take it to the closet in the fitting room where they can shop a seemingly infinite selection of styles. The closet may even include items that Amazon's algorithms think the customer will like.

The app will also track what a shopper chooses to be sure to avoid buying clothing that they don't actually need. It also tracks their budget to make sure they do not go over. Customers can also save styles to order in the future. The app will notify customers when the items they've selected are back in stock. This can help customers to stay within their the budget.

The store will have a variety of high-end designer brands and low-cost alternatives. Additionally, it will carry shoes from Footlocker which is a global chain of stores for sports. The store sells shoes from a variety of top designers such as Nike and Adidas. The company also offers an extensive selection of boots and sneakers from other famous brands, including Prada Armani and Puma.

Prime Wardrobe

The e-commerce giant Amazon is bringing its try before you buy fashion service to the UK, four months after it was launched in the US and just a week after it was launched in Japan. The Prime Wardrobe lets customers select clothes to try on for a seven-day period, and then return the items they don't keep. The company only charges for the items they choose to keep.

The company is attempting to compete with online clothing retailers like Topshop, Asos, and the lingerie company Lark & Ro. To do this it is offering to deliver a box of clothes to its Prime members at no cost with the option to return anything they don't keep. Amazon Fashion Store

In contrast to online clothing stores that keep all of their inventory displayed which can be confusing and frustrating for customers, Amazon Fashion Store offers an experience that is customized to the individual needs of each customer. The algorithm of the store picks clothes based on the personal information that the customer has provided. Customers can request additional styles and sizes via touchscreen displays in the 40 fitting rooms.

Employees greet customers and ask if this is their first time visiting the store. They offer to help customers. They're directed to open the Amazon app and scan each item they notice on the store's racks or shelves and then prompt the app to recommend similar items in line with their preferences. They're also urged to share their style, fit and other details via the app for more precise suggestions in the near future.

Once inside the store an employee will take the customer to the fitting room where they can start trying on the outfits that the algorithm has recommended. Once the customer is satisfied with a particular outfit they'll be able to swipe the item up or down on a touchscreen display to indicate whether they like it or not. If they want to try other items the staff will request them to come back to the changing room for more options.

The store has a wide range of well-known brands such as Champion and Amazon Essentials. It also sells Levi's and Adidas as well as Kendall & Kylie and BB Dakota. It also has special edition collections that are curated by influencers.
